Output e6fecbb51986f7e5ab0cd7a995c0a3320ac5dc85b2d111a509ee883ae447596e:1

value
61755508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74f51b76a5954420a34cf2ec70105d9b7d8460cb OP_EQUAL
address
3CMRw9ZUMsPga3FeR3oBTPmoVhvQSwqTLQ
transaction
e6fecbb51986f7e5ab0cd7a995c0a3320ac5dc85b2d111a509ee883ae447596e
spent
true